Hayashi Shihei, a military and political theorist, was deeply concerned about the growing presence of Russia in East Asia and advocated the need to strengthen Japan's defenses, especially along its northern borders. His book and five maps explain geography, history, culture, and current conditions and challenges of each region from the point of view of national security. Although the Edo government banned the book in 1792, a copy was taken to Siberia, translated into French, and published in Paris in 1832.
